Rapid progress in the domain of information technique provides an increasing demand for the applied systems of Web in modern society. At present, a key interest point for software developments lies in how to design high-performance Web systems to meet particular requirements. In general, it is essential to adopt flexible programming designs and frameworks to quickly adapt the modifications arising in different stages. In the aspect of traditional software developments, some similar systematical frameworks and functional codes had to be rewritten, which is a great disadvantage for software engineers. Fortunately, the development of framework technique provides a better technical support which can realize the reuse of the aforementioned similar codes and designs.In the past several years, software engineers have fully recognized the benefits of framework technology based on Java or .NET platform. However, the fundamental frameworks of both Java and .NET are originally designed to address general demands, which make it difficult to satisfy some specific needs.This dissertation mainly concentrates on the structural design aspect of applied service layer founded on .NET in the field of Web exploitation and aims to construct an assembled and efficient programming framework. The core of Web system lies in applied service layer, which can be subdivided into five parts, i.e., data physical layer, physical control layer, data access layer, business rule layer and business appearance layer. Addressing the practical problems occurring in the framework construction, this dissertation presents corresponding solutions, proposes the motivation and objective of related modules, and finally realizes the blueprint, called GWF (General Web FrameWork), successfully. The constructed GWF framework not only adopts some popular design patterns, but also skillfully utilizes some well-known techniques, including reflection, XML and commission, which makes the Web programming become flexible and expandable to a great extent. The proposed framework scheme may help software engineers to remarkably improve the efficiency of programming developments.
